Kathleen Barber is the author of the forthcoming novel, Are You Sleeping. From her Q&A with Deborah Kalb:

Q: How did you come up with the idea for your character Josie, and why did you decide to make her a twin?

A: This probably sounds weird, but Josie and her twin sister Lanie predated Are You Sleeping by probably a decade. I was really interested in the idea of a pair of twins who think they know everything about each other, but then something happens that completely changes their world—and they have completely opposite reactions to it.

Both girls think that their reaction is the correct one and it rips this huge hole in their previously indestructible relationship: Josie can’t understand why Lanie rebels the way she does, and Lanie can’t understand why Josie doesn’t rebel.
